Sharp has been re-awarded a place on the latest KCS Procurement Services framework, on behalf of the Central Buying Consortium (CBC), and has been appointed to provide organisations across the country with a full range of Multifunction Print Devices, Audio Visual technologies, and Digital Transformation solutions.
KCS Procurement Services part of the Commercial Service Group completed a procurement on behalf of the CBC, an alliance of public sector organisations, and has awarded a position on the framework to Sharp. Sharp has claimed the top spot on the framework since 2012, with the latest win ensuring another four years of supporting the public sector.

Sharp’s fundamental role on the framework will be to help organisations across the board overcome the challenges of product reliability and cost reduction. As well to the services Sharp will provide, the company was specifically commended for its proposed social impact initiatives, and ways it will further support organisations it will partner with, the communities in which they operate, and wider environmental impact.

The CBC Framework is headed up by KCS Procurement Services, a trading unit of Commercial Services Group - a wholly owned business unit of Kent County Council.
